    How Long Do Electric Car Batteries Last?

    autoexpresscarBy autoexpresscarMarch 22, 2025No Comments4 Mins Read
    Facebook Twitter Pinterest LinkedIn Tumblr Reddit Telegram Email
    Share
    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est Email

    How Long Can You Expect Your Electric Car Battery to Last?

    With rising fuel prices and advancements in technology, electric cars have become increasingly popular. But one of the first questions many potential EV buyers ask is: “How long will the battery last?” After all, the battery pack is the single most expensive component in an electric vehicle, often costing upwards of $20,000 to replace.

    This article dives into the lifespan of EV batteries, explains what they are, and offers tips to extend their life.

    What are EV Batteries?

    Traditional internal combustion engine (ICE) vehicles are powered by gasoline. In contrast, EVs are powered by a rechargeable battery pack that drives one or more electric motors. These batteries are typically lithium-ion batteries, the same type used in cell phones and many other portable electronics. Lithium-ion batteries have a higher energy density than older battery technologies like lead-acid or nickel-cadmium, meaning they store more power in a smaller space.

    An EV’s battery capacity is measured in kilowatt-hours (kWh). A vehicle with a higher kWh rating has a longer range.

    How Long Do EV Batteries Last?

    The lifespan of an EV battery depends on several factors, including driving habits, charging practices, and environmental conditions. However, EV manufacturers generally provide a warranty for at least 8 years or 100,000 miles. Some manufacturers offer even more extensive warranties.

    • Kia offers a battery pack warranty for 10 years or 100,000 miles.
    • Hyundai provides a lifetime warranty on its EV batteries.

    Battery warranties also vary in terms of coverage. Some automakers will only replace the battery if it completely fails. Others, like BMW, Tesla, and Volkswagen, will cover the battery if its capacity falls below a certain percentage, typically 70% or 80% of its original capacity.

    Recent studies show that EV batteries may retain around 90% capacity after 100,000 kilometers (approximately 62,000 miles) and about 87% after 300,000 kilometers (approximately 186,000 miles), with an annual degradation rate of approximately 1.8%. For example, a Tesla Model S only loses an estimated five percent of battery capacity over its first 50,000 miles.

    With improvements in battery technology, modern EV batteries are increasingly designed to last the entire life of the vehicle, reducing the need for replacement. Advancements in battery management systems and engineering mean that an EV battery is expected to last 10-20 years, depending on maintenance and care.

    How to Prolong the Life of Your Electric Vehicle Battery

    Just as preventative maintenance can extend the life of a gasoline vehicle, certain charging and driving habits can prolong your EV battery’s lifespan. Here are some top tips:

    1. Avoid Extreme Temperatures: Lithium-ion batteries have thermal management systems, but extreme heat or cold can still negatively impact their performance. Try to park your vehicle in the shade during hot weather and inside a garage in cold conditions.
    2. Avoid Charging to 100% and Discharging to 0%: Avoid charging your vehicle above 80% or letting it discharge below 20%. Maintaining a state of charge between these levels can extend battery life.
    3. Minimize Use of Fast Charging Stations: While convenient, DC fast charging stations can stress your EV battery. Limit their use to occasional situations like road trips.
    4. Maintain Optimal State of Charge While Stored: If you plan to store your EV for an extended period, avoid storing it with a full or empty charge. A charge level between 25% and 75% is ideal.

    The Second Life of EV Batteries

    Even when an automotive EV battery’s performance dips below 70%, it can often be repurposed for other applications. Many are used for renewable energy sources, including home battery storage systems, and for powering manufacturing plants.

    In Japan, for example, Toyota has installed EV batteries to store power generated from solar panels.

    The Bottom Line

    While battery life can vary, advances in technology ensure that EV batteries typically last for the vehicle’s lifespan. The most crucial factor in prolonging battery life is to limit the number of charging cycles each battery cell undergoes. By following the manufacturer’s instructions and adhering to the tips above, you can minimize battery degradation and ensure your EV serves you well for many years to come.
